Thermaltake 宣布,旗下全系列水冷與風冷散熱器皆能支援 AMD 最新發表的第三代 Ryzen 高效能處理器。曜越科技全系列散熱方案專為第三代 Ryzen 系列處理器所量身打造,在進行遊戲、直播串流、超頻以及創作時能有效解決處理器運行產生的熱能,幫助玩家突破被熱傳導限制的效能。玩家僅需從曜越強大且齊全的散熱器產品線挑選適合的方案。
